Schmidt Spiele, a German jigsaw puzzle and toy manufacturer founded in the early 1900s, is currently one of Germany's finest puzzle and games manufacturers. Schmidt Spiele had humble beginnings in the small toy industry of Germany. Their Josef Friedrich Schmidt began their company in a small garage in Munich, Germany. Josef invented many industry revolutionizing toys including their patented "Quasi" that was renowned as Germany's most famous toy.
Today Schmidt Spiele has expanded their corporation to a large scale manufacturer of toys and jigsaw puzzles that distributes worldwide. Now most famous for their jigsaw puzzles, Schmidt Spiele is has further had to revolutionize their manufacturing to keep up with an ever expanding industry.
